Arizona Legislature Approves Changes to Public Finance System

The AP has this report and the Arizona Republic this one, on an Arizona bill (H.B. 2690) that would reportedly make “sweeping changes” to the state’s public finance system, including increased funding levels for participating candidates, looser reporting requirements, and higher contribution limits for nonparticipating candidates. The Arizona Republic reports that the bill was approved by three-fourths of both chambers, as required for amendments to the system approved by voters in 1998.
